NASA has chosen the expertise to assist it land future spacecraft on unmapped planets. Meta makes use of the expertise for synthetic intelligence. Chinese language engineers have turned to it to encrypt knowledge.
And it might characterize the following entrance within the semiconductor commerce conflict between the USA and China.
The expertise is RISC-V, pronounced “threat 5.” It advanced from a college pc lab in California to a basis for myriad chips that deal with computing chores. RISC-V primarily supplies a type of widespread language for designing processors which can be present in units like smartphones, disk drives, Wi-Fi routers and tablets.
RISC-V has ignited a brand new debate in Washington in latest months about how far the USA can or ought to go because it steadily expands restrictions on exporting expertise to China that might assist advance its army. That’s as a result of RISC-V, which may be downloaded from the web totally free, has develop into a central device for Chinese language corporations and authorities establishments hoping to match U.S. prowess in designing semiconductors.
Final month, the Home Choose Committee on the Chinese language Communist Occasion — in an effort spearheaded by Consultant Mike Gallagher, Republican of Wisconsin — really helpful that an interagency authorities committee examine potential dangers of RISC-V. Congressional aides have met with members of the Biden administration concerning the expertise, and lawmakers and their aides have mentioned extending restrictions to cease U.S. residents from aiding China on RISC-V, in keeping with congressional employees members.
The Chinese language Communist Occasion is “already making an attempt to make use of RISC-V’s design structure to undermine our export controls,” Consultant Raja Krishnamoorthi of Illinois, the rating Democrat on the Home choose committee, mentioned in a press release. He added that RISC-V’s individuals ought to be centered on advancing expertise and “not the geopolitical pursuits of the Chinese language Communist Occasion.”
Arm Holdings, a British firm that sells competing chip expertise, has additionally lobbied officers to contemplate restrictions on RISC-V, three folks with data of the state of affairs mentioned. Biden administration officers have considerations about China’s use of RISC-V however are cautious about potential issues with attempting to manage the expertise, in keeping with an individual aware of the discussions. The Division of Commerce and the Nationwide Safety Council declined to remark.
The talk over RISC-V is sophisticated as a result of the expertise was patterned after open-source software program, the free packages like Linux that enable any developer to view and modify the unique code used to make them. Such packages have prompted a number of opponents to innovate and scale back the market energy of any single vendor.
However RISC-V will not be code that may immediately be used to make something. It’s a set of primary computing directions that decide the calculations a chip can carry out. Engineers can obtain these directions and incorporate them within the rather more complicated activity of making design blueprints for components of a semiconductor. Many corporations promote RISC-V chip designs, and a few universities and different establishments distribute them free.
As with Linux — however not applied sciences from corporations like Arm and Intel — engineers around the globe could make options to reinforce the underlying directions. That course of is overseen by RISC-V Worldwide, a nonprofit with greater than 4,000 members — together with the Chinese language Academy of Sciences and Chinese language companies like Huawei and Alibaba, in addition to Google and Qualcomm — in 70 international locations.
The group modified its incorporation from the USA to Switzerland in 2020 to calm “considerations of political disruption” and management by any single nation. Its leaders mentioned their mannequin mirrored that of different worldwide teams that govern commonplace applied sciences like Ethernet and Wi-Fi.
“Open requirements have been round for 100 years,” Calista Redmond, chief government of RISC-V Worldwide, mentioned in an interview. “That is no totally different.”
Open-source applied sciences have typically been granted exceptions to U.S. export controls. Any change to that therapy “is actually going to boost thorny authorized points and necessary public coverage considerations,” mentioned Daniel Pickard, a lawyer specializing in commerce and nationwide safety at Buchanan Ingersoll & Rooney.
U.S. laws restrict Arm and RISC-V corporations from exporting chip designs to China based mostly on sure efficiency limits. However attempting to limit the underlying directions is like attempting to regulate phrases or letters, Silicon Valley executives mentioned.
“It’s completely foolish,” mentioned Dave Ditzel, the chief expertise officer of Esperanto Applied sciences, a chip start-up that makes use of RISC-V. “It’s like saying, ‘Properly, the Chinese language can learn a ebook on nuclear weapons that’s written in English, so let’s clear up the issue by banning the English alphabet.’”
As RISC-V helps Chinese language companies together with Huawei design extra of the world’s semiconductors, some U.S. officers have raised considerations that Beijing might use Chinese language foundries to insert cyber vulnerabilities into chips that could be used to cripple American electrical grids and different essential infrastructure.
RISC-V backers counter that applied sciences with internal particulars that may be overtly studied are rather more safe. Any new restrictions, RISC-V backers mentioned, would weaken U.S. affect over the expertise whereas doing little to carry China again as a result of the instruction set is already broadly distributed.
The unique inspiration for RISC-V was saving cash. Beginning in 2010, a professor and two graduate college students started creating a brand new instruction set based mostly on expertise pioneered by David Patterson, a pc science professor on the College of California, Berkeley, who had helped invent diminished instruction set computing, or RISC. The intention was to assist examine the internal workings of computing with out having to pay Arm, which prices royalties for each chip that makes use of its expertise.
“I simply wished to learn to construct computer systems,” mentioned Yunsup Lee, one of many graduate college students, who now works at SiFive, a start-up that sells RISC-V designs. Then the objective advanced “to profit everyone on this planet,” he mentioned.
The RISC-V variant swiftly attracted curiosity amongst engineers. Having an ordinary set of directions can enable software program packages to work on all chips that use them.
In China, engineers and officers have been additionally fast to see the potential, viewing open-source expertise as a method to develop into self-sufficient and counter dangers like embargoes and provide interruptions, Ni Guangnan, a researcher on the Chinese language Academy of Sciences, wrote in an article about RISC-V in June.
In 2019, Mr. Patterson, who now works at Google, helped set up a RISC-V lab in Shenzhen, China, which was supported by an institute arrange earlier by Berkeley and Tsinghua College in China. Consultant Gallagher, in a video his committee launched in November, expressed considerations concerning the professor’s work and collaboration between the institute and organizations with hyperlinks to Chinese language army and intelligence actions.
Mr. Patterson declined to remark by way of a Google spokeswoman.
A U.C. Berkeley spokesman mentioned that the college’s work with the institute had been primary analysis that was unrestricted, and that the college was responding to requests for info from Congress.
Greater than 100 “important” Chinese language corporations are designing chips with RISC-V as we speak, as are a minimum of 100 extra start-ups, mentioned Handel Jones, an analyst at Worldwide Enterprise Methods. Lots of the purposes are in pretty mundane client merchandise, however engineers consider the expertise will finally take over a few of the most demanding duties.
Chinese language aerospace scientists have proposed utilizing RISC-V to develop high-performance spaceborne computer systems. Different Chinese language corporations and establishments are aiming to string collectively RISC-V processors to run greater jobs in knowledge facilities, together with A.I. purposes.
At a RISC-V convention in Silicon Valley in November, T-Head, Alibaba’s semiconductor subsidiary, mentioned RISC-V designs that Sophgo, one other Chinese language firm, utilized in a chip powering a big server deployed at Shandong College in China. It’s the primary occasion of RISC-V expertise’s working a cloud-style computing service, the businesses mentioned.
“We simply made a small step, however we put RISC-V on the beginning line,” David Chen, ecosystem director at Alibaba, mentioned on the occasion.
